What is a remote Google software engineer?

Remote Google Software Engineers are software development professionals employed by Google who work from locations outside of traditional Google office spaces. They use technology to collaborate with colleagues, design and implement software solutions, and contribute to Google's products and services. Remote engineers typically participate in virtual meetings, code reviews, and agile development processes using cloud-based tools. This role allows for flexibility in work location while maintaining high standards of productivity and collaboration.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a remote Google software engineer?

To thrive as a Remote Google Software Engineer, you need strong programming skills (typically in languages like Python, Java, or C++), a solid grasp of computer science fundamentals, and a relevant deg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with version control systems like Git, cloud platforms such as Google Cloud, and internal tools or APIs is highly beneficial, as is experience with distributed systems. Excellent communication, self-motivation, and collaboration skills are crucial for remote teamwork and problem-solving. These abilities enable engineers to deliver high-quality, scalable solutions efficiently while remaining aligned and productive in a distributed work environment.

In this position...

  • Our section builds and maintains the software that powertrain calibration and emissions engineers rely on every day. Our portfolio is broad and spans the full stack:
  • Desktop applications - data upload/management tools, calibration utilities, and instrument-connected apps (C#/.NET, WinForms/DevExpress).
  • Engineering analysis tools - MATLAB toolboxes and Python analytics for measurement data, emissions eKPIs, and calibration-parameter analysis.
  • Web applications - calibration-tracking and dashboard apps (Java/Spring Boot backends, JavaScript/TypeScript frontends) deployed to the cloud (GCP/Cloud Run) via modern CI/CD pipelines.
  • Data & integration services - REST/web services, upload and import pipelines, MongoDB/BigQuery data access, and MCP servers that expose our tooling and data to modern AI-assisted workflows.
  • Cloud & DevOps - Terraform-based infrastructure, containerized deployments, pipeline migrations, and TLS/cert and security-compliance work.
  • We support a large user base of calibration engineers, and our tools directly enable vehicle testing, emissions compliance, and calibration delivery.

What you'll do...

We are looking for an experienced software engineer to serve as a hands-on technical lead across this portfolio. Today, a single person (the section supervisor) fills both the management and senior-technical-lead roles. This position exists to take on the technical-lead half of that work.

You will not own a single project - you will move fluidly across many, providing senior engineering leverage wherever it is needed most. Concretely, you will:

  • Tackle the hard problems. Jump onto the most difficult or highest-risk projects and help drive them to completion - architecture, tricky bugs, performance issues, and thorny integrations (e.g., cross-thread/UI races, native handle leaks, MATLAB Compiler/MCR deployment issues, cloud pipeline failures).
  • Review pull requests. Provide thoughtful, timely code review across multiple languages and repos, raising the quality and consistency of the team's output.
  • Work directly with users. Engage with calibration engineers on new feature requests, translate their needs into clear requirements, and shape practical solutions.
  • Debug and root-cause. Investigate production issues across desktop, web, and data-pipeline systems, then fix them or guide the owning engineer to a fix.
  • Mentor and unblock. Share knowledge, set technical direction, and help other engineers (onshore and offshore) grow and stay unblocked.
  • Improve how we build. Contribute to shared infrastructure, CI/CD, package distribution, testing practices, and security/compliance hardening
